The county seat of Cascade County, Montana is Great Falls. Currently, Great Falls is the third largest city within the state. The city was originally designed as a planned city and was organized as a municipal corporation in 1888. A mayor as well as four commissioners serves as the City Commission. Great Falls was actually one of the first cities to be organized in the state. At one time, Great Falls was even the largest city within Montana state government. The air force base in Montana, Malmstrom Air Force Base, is also situated right in Great Falls as well. This air force base in Great Falls was originally built during World War II and today continues to act as an important contributing member of the United States Air Force. Malmstrom Air Force base is actually one of the largest employers in the city as well as the state of Montana. Together with the Montana Air National Guard, more than 5,600 individuals are employed full-time as well as part-time.
The great majority of the top employers in Great Falls are in retail and health care. A wide variety of diverse businesses thrives in the city and includes Heritage Inn, National Electronics Warranty and Davidson Companies. Other large employers in the city of Great Falls include the Great Falls Public Schools, which employs more than 7,000 people, and the U.S. Postal Service. Both the city and county governments employ nearly 1,000 workers.
Visitors and residents of Great Falls will find that the city offers a host of activities through the Great Falls Park and Recreation Department, including numerous well maintained parks. The city of Great Falls is also responsible for maintaining Electric City Water Park as well as Warden Park Frisbee Golf Course, Morony Natatorium, and indoor pool, and Riverside Railyard Skateboard Park. The city also runs two municipal 18-hole golf courses.
